Understanding the Mechanics of Crash Games
The fundamental principle of a crash game revolves around a constantly increasing multiplier. When a round begins, a multiplier starts at 1.00x and progressively rises. Players aim to cash out their bet before the multiplier crashes. The longer you wait, the higher the multiplier gets, and therefore the larger your potential win. However, the crash can happen at any moment, even at 1.01x, meaning a premature crash results in the loss of the initial bet. Different platforms employ sophisticated random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and unpredictability in determining the crash point. These RNGs are frequently audited by independent third-party organizations to verify their integrity and prevent manipulation. A deeper understanding of these mechanics is crucial for players seeking to develop informed strategies.
The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
The heart of any fair crash game is its Random Number Generator. These complex algorithms produce a sequence of numbers that are statistically random and unpredictable. A well-designed RNG ensures that each crash point is independent of previous outcomes, preventing patterns that could be exploited. Reputable online casinos and platforms like https://crash-casino-canada.ca utilize RNGs certified by independent testing agencies such as iTech Labs or eCOGRA. These certifications demonstrate a commitment to fair play and give players confidence in the integrity of the game. The RNG doesn't determine when a crash will occur, but rather assigns a random crash point before the game even begins, and the multiplier continues to increase until that point is reached.

Psychological Aspects of Crash Gaming
The appeal of crash games extends beyond the purely mathematical. A significant part of the experience is the psychological challenge of deciding when to cash out. The rising multiplier creates a sense of anticipation and greed, tempting players to wait for an even greater payout. This can lead to hesitation and ultimately, a crash before they can secure their winnings. The fear of missing out (FOMO) is a powerful motivator, driving players to take risks they might otherwise avoid. Recognizing these psychological biases and maintaining emotional control is critical for making rational decisions. Players who succumb to their emotions are more likely to make impulsive choices and suffer losses.
